This comprehensive 40-hour online course is designed for individuals seeking to become managers in an assisted living setting. Students will gain the knowledge and skills required to effectively oversee daily operations, ensure regulatory compliance, manage staff, and provide quality care for residents. The program meets Arizona training requirements and prepares participants for leadership roles in assisted living communities. Participants must be 21 years of age or older to enroll.

This 62-hour online and in-person training program is designed for individuals seeking employment in an assisted living setting or those looking to enhance their caregiving skills. The program includes 50 hours of classroom instruction and 12 hours of hands-on skills training, providing students with the knowledge and practical experience needed to deliver quality care. Participants must be at least 18 years of age to enroll.

This 16-hour online Bridge Program is designed for Certified Nursing Assistants (CNAs) and Direct Care Workers (DCWs) who are seeking employment in an assisted living setting. The course provides the additional training required to transition into assisted living and focuses on the regulations, responsibilities, and skills needed to provide quality resident care. Participants must be at least 18 years of age and provide proof of current CNA or DCW certification to enroll.
